WebThe procurement process for independent power producers (or IPPs) was overseen by Nova Scotia's Renewable Energy Administrator (REA). As of August 2012, the REA awarded three renewable wind-energy contracts totaling 335 gigawatt hours of electricity. These IPPs can produce electricity to sell to the Province's utilities or to export markets. WebFeb 9, 2024 · Nova Scotia will organise a competitive bidding process for power from new renewable energy projects to supply federally owned facilities in the province. The Canadian government has set a target to source from clean energy sources 100% of the electricity used by federal buildings by 2025.
